WebJun 2, 2024 · Step by step: Hold down the option key while starting photos, and click "create new". Name it somthing.photoslibrary, and locate it in your pictures folder. Then open the new library - go into photos preferences (general tab), and click "use as system photos library". Finally in photos preferences iCloud tab, set it up as the final screenshot. WebAug 25, 2024 · 1. Insert the SD card into an SD card reader and connect the SD card reader to the iPad via an OTG adapter. 2. Open the Photos app on your iPad, choose the desired photos, and tap the Share icon > select Save to Files > select the DCIM folder under the USB device to store pictures onto the SD card directly. hubagmeWebJul 26, 2011 · On a mac, the easiest way is to plug it in and open iPhoto and import as though it's a camera.
